Run the Windows Check Disk Utility
In this guide, we will explain how to use the Check Disk Utility to fix 79.api-ms-win-downlevel-shlwapi-l1-1-0.dll errors.
-
Press the Windows key.
-
Type
Command Prompt
in the search bar and press Enter. -
Right-click on Command Prompt and select Run as administrator.
-
In the Command Prompt window, type
chkdsk /f
and press Enter. -
If the system reports that it cannot run the check because the disk is in use, type
Y
and press Enter to schedule the check for the next system restart.
-
If you had to schedule the check, restart your computer for the check to be performed.
Run the Deployment Image Servicing and Management (DISM) to Fix the 79.api-ms-win-downlevel-shlwapi-l1-1-0.dll Errors
In this guide, we will aim to resolve issues related to 79.api-ms-win-downlevel-shlwapi-l1-1-0.dll by utilizing the (DISM) tool.
-
Press the Windows key.
-
Type
Command Prompt
in the search bar. -
Right-click on Command Prompt and select Run as administrator.
-
In the Command Prompt window, type
DISM /Online /Cleanup-Image /RestoreHealth
and press Enter. -
Allow the Deployment Image Servicing and Management tool to scan your system and correct any errors it detects.
